The Production Worker reports to the manufacturing supervisor and is responsible for operating basic machines and deburring, or light assembly, in an industrial setting. The position works under close supervision, limited decision-making and limited contact with external suppliers or customers.
What you will be doing
Physical Activity:
Moderate physical activity requiring agility and dexterity, including walking, standing, or bending; and lifting or moving objects.
Work is performed in an area with moderate risk or discomfort that may require special safety precautions, such as wearing protective clothing or gear.
May be required to pass Near Vision and/or Color Vision examinations.
Clean and maintain measuring instruments and test equipment; treat and inspect/test parts (e.g., routed and deburring operations) per applicable work instructions.
Communicate information to others about project status, updates, specific instructions, etc. and review item status in MRP and ensure item is logged/closed out based on its current status.
Complete and review product paperwork, verifying all paperwork is present and filled out appropriately and complete computer entries accurately and in a timely manner.
Document nonconformance and dispositions using nonconformance forms.
Follow all departmental safety rules and regulations and put on all appropriate safety gear and clothing/protection required by work activities.
Measure and inspect dimensions of products to verify conformance to specifications, using measuring instruments such as rulers, calipers, gauges, or micrometers (as required).
The following functions apply based on the designated area (e.g. Deburring). Note: these do not apply at Woodward Santa Clarita
Member in Deburring may be required to perform tasks such as wash deburred hardware; remove sharp edges and excess material from hardware using necessary tools, such as files, scrapers, picks, and rubber tools; perform visual inspection of deburred hardware, looking for missed burrs and edges or damages; post clean hardware per applicable work instructions; deburr hardware with simple geometry and minimal critical features (e.g., .001 max. corner breaks, cylindricity; tight diametrical tolerances); deburr hardware with a limited number of features; buff and polish deburred hardware.
Members in Light Assembly may be required to perform tasks such as STI installation, heat and freeze processing, part marking, Lee plug assembly, bonding, PIND testing; applying Molykote, performing pressure wash/flush, operating air oven, swaging, flaring; Loctite (bonding), leak testing, general assembly, riveting, staking; operating arbor press, hydraulic press, spring checker, gauge lap, hand lap, center lap and deburring. Electrical Production Worker Role
The Electrical Production Worker assembles electrical or electronic systems or support structures and installs components, units, sub-assemblies, wiring, or assembly casings, using rivets, bolts, soldering or micro-welding equipment. This position will report to the Production Supervisor and is located in Niles, Illinois.
Duties and Responsibilities
Fabricate electrical sub-assemblies per detailed instructions
Wire custom control panels per detailed schematics
Hard wire equipment per drawings
Inspect or test wiring installations, assemblies, or circuits for resistance factors or for operation and record results
Adjust, repair, or replace electrical component parts to correct defects and to ensure conformance to specifications
Clean parts, using cleaning solutions, air hoses, and cloths
Read and interpret schematic drawings, diagrams, blueprints, specifications, work orders, or reports to determine materials requirements or assembly instructions
Continually improve processes to ensure safe, efficient, and quality driven practices are in place
Maintain a clean and safe environment through a continued program of daily sweeping and general cleaning
